Output ddf96765d742579d6012ebf237b7e06bcf41184f5b2862b50d2f5da2eda66e1f:15

value
2985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2558abec8aa84f8cc51836ab19d234fa5758ea68 OP_EQUAL
address
356V9ehKogmHTLthB3aXDBoaxkpGuVL7e5
transaction
ddf96765d742579d6012ebf237b7e06bcf41184f5b2862b50d2f5da2eda66e1f
spent
true